Recognizing Common Problems



Determining typical problems in product packaging makers is important for preserving operational effectiveness and lessening downtime. Product packaging makers, indispensable to assembly line, can come across a range of issues that impede their performance. One prevalent problem is mechanical breakdown, commonly resulting from wear and tear on components such as belts and gears, which can lead to inconsistent packaging high quality.


An additional typical trouble is misalignment, where the product packaging materials might not line up appropriately, creating jams or inappropriate securing. This imbalance can stem from inappropriate configuration or changes in product specifications. In addition, electrical failures, such as defective sensing units or control systems, can interfere with the equipment's automated procedures, bring about manufacturing hold-ups.


Operators may additionally experience difficulties with software program problems, which can influence maker programs and performance. In addition, poor maintenance methods commonly add to these issues, stressing the need for regular inspections and timely service interventions. By understanding these common issues, operators can execute aggressive steps to guarantee peak efficiency, therefore reducing expensive downtimes and enhancing general productivity in packaging operations.

Analysis Devices and Techniques



Effective troubleshooting of packaging devices depends greatly on a selection of analysis devices and strategies that help with the recognition of underlying issues - packaging machine repair service. Among the main devices is the usage of software analysis programs, which can keep an eye on maker performance, examine error codes, and supply real-time data analytics. These programs allow specialists to determine particular breakdowns quickly, significantly lowering downtime


In enhancement to software program multimeters, oscilloscopes and services are crucial for electric diagnostics. Multimeters can determine voltage, present, and resistance, aiding to determine electric faults in circuits. Oscilloscopes, on the other hand, supply visualization of electrical signals, making it much easier to find irregularities in waveforms.


Mechanical issues can be identified making use of resonance analysis devices and thermal imaging cameras. Vibration analysis enables the discovery of inequalities or misalignments in machinery, while thermal imaging aids determine overheating elements that might bring about mechanical failure.


Lastly, aesthetic inspections, integrated with basic lists, continue to be vital for standard troubleshooting. This comprehensive method to diagnostics makes sure that technicians can successfully attend to a vast array of issues, consequently boosting the dependability and performance of product packaging makers.


Safety Procedures to Comply With



How can packaging machine drivers make sure a safe workplace while repairing? The implementation of strict security methods is crucial. Operators needs to start by separating the machine from its source of power before initiating any kind of troubleshooting procedures. Lockout/tagout (LOTO) practices need to be implemented to protect against unexpected re-energization throughout maintenance.

Parts Replacement Guidelines



When it concerns preserving product packaging machines, comprehending components substitute guidelines is necessary for making sure optimum performance and longevity. Regularly evaluating damage on maker parts is essential, as prompt substitutes can avoid a lot more substantial damage and costly downtime.


Firstly, constantly refer to the maker's specifications for advised replacement intervals and component compatibility. It is very important to use OEM (Original Devices Supplier) components to assure that substitutes meet the required high quality and performance criteria.


Prior to starting any replacement, make certain the equipment is powered down and properly secured out to avoid unintentional activation. File the condition of the changed parts and the day of replacement, as this will help in monitoring maintenance patterns over time.


Additionally, review the surrounding elements for signs of wear or prospective concerns that might arise from the substitute. This holistic approach can mitigate future troubles and enhance operational effectiveness.


Last but not least, after replacing any components, conduct detailed testing to make sure that the equipment is operating properly which the new parts are incorporated effortlessly. Complying with these guidelines will certainly not just extend the life of your packaging device yet additionally boost overall efficiency.


Upkeep Best Practices



Consistent upkeep practices are crucial for taking full advantage of the effectiveness and lifespan of packaging machines. Developing a comprehensive upkeep schedule is the primary step toward ensuring ideal performance. This timetable should consist of daily, weekly, read the full info here and regular monthly tasks tailored to the particular equipment and its operational needs.


Daily checks should concentrate on important parts such as belts, seals, and sensing units, guaranteeing they are tidy and functioning appropriately. Weekly maintenance might involve checking lubrication levels and tightening loose fittings, while month-to-month jobs ought to consist of extra thorough examinations, such as alignment checks and software updates.




Utilizing a list can improve these procedures, making certain no important tasks are ignored. Additionally, maintaining precise documents of maintenance tasks helps determine recurring issues and informs future approaches.


Training personnel on proper usage and handling can dramatically minimize wear and tear, protecting against unneeded malfunctions. Additionally, investing in high-grade components and lubes can boost device efficiency and dependability.
